subroutine ZGET51 (integer itype, integer n, complex*16, dimension( lda, * ) a, integer lda, complex*16, dimension( ldb, * ) b, integer ldb, complex*16, dimension( ldu, * ) u, integer ldu, complex*16, dimension( ldv, * ) v, integer ldv, complex*16, dimension( * ) work, double precision, dimension( * ) rwork, double precision result)

ZGET51

Purpose:

!>
!>      ZGET51  generally checks a decomposition of the form
!>
!>              A = U B V**H
!>
!>      where **H means conjugate transpose and U and V are unitary.
!>
!>      Specifically, if ITYPE=1
!>
!>              RESULT = | A - U B V**H | / ( |A| n ulp )
!>
!>      If ITYPE=2, then:
!>
!>              RESULT = | A - B | / ( |A| n ulp )
!>
!>      If ITYPE=3, then:
!>
!>              RESULT = | I - U U**H | / ( n ulp )
!> 

Parameters

ITYPE

!>          ITYPE is INTEGER
!>          Specifies the type of tests to be performed.
!>          =1: RESULT = | A - U B V**H | / ( |A| n ulp )
!>          =2: RESULT = | A - B | / ( |A| n ulp )
!>          =3: RESULT = | I - U U**H | / ( n ulp )
!> 

N

!>          N is INTEGER
!>          The size of the matrix.  If it is zero, ZGET51 does nothing.
!>          It must be at least zero.
!> 

A

!>          A is COMPLEX*16 array, dimension (LDA, N)
!>          The original (unfactored) matrix.
!> 

LDA

!>          LDA is INTEGER
!>          The leading dimension of A.  It must be at least 1
!>          and at least N.
!> 

B

!>          B is COMPLEX*16 array, dimension (LDB, N)
!>          The factored matrix.
!> 

LDB

!>          LDB is INTEGER
!>          The leading dimension of B.  It must be at least 1
!>          and at least N.
!> 

U

!>          U is COMPLEX*16 array, dimension (LDU, N)
!>          The unitary matrix on the left-hand side in the
!>          decomposition.
!>          Not referenced if ITYPE=2
!> 

LDU

!>          LDU is INTEGER
!>          The leading dimension of U.  LDU must be at least N and
!>          at least 1.
!> 

V

!>          V is COMPLEX*16 array, dimension (LDV, N)
!>          The unitary matrix on the left-hand side in the
!>          decomposition.
!>          Not referenced if ITYPE=2
!> 

LDV

!>          LDV is INTEGER
!>          The leading dimension of V.  LDV must be at least N and
!>          at least 1.
!> 

WORK

!>          WORK is COMPLEX*16 array, dimension (2*N**2)
!> 

RWORK

!>          RWORK is DOUBLE PRECISION array, dimension (N)
!> 

RESULT

!>          RESULT is DOUBLE PRECISION
!>          The values computed by the test specified by ITYPE.  The
!>          value is currently limited to 1/ulp, to avoid overflow.
!>          Errors are flagged by RESULT=10/ulp.
!>
